Dr. Tolga Tem is an Assistant Professor and the Coordinator of Music Appreciation at Tennessee State University. He has a broad background as a composer, with experience creating music for orchestras and using computers to compose for multimedia, video games, and film. His expertise includes Music Theory, Music Education, Music Technology, and Computer Music.

Dr. Tem has a particular interest in Sound Design, Game Audio, and Game Technologies, and he incorporates these fields into the courses he teaches. He earned his Bachelor of Arts in Music Theory and Composition, Master of Music in Composition, and Doctor of Musical Arts in Composition, all from Bilkent University. He also taught classes at Middle East Technical University, Baskent University, and the State Conservatory of Hacettepe University.

Alongside his teaching, Dr. Tem has served as the Director of the Music & Sound Production Department at SEBIT LLC for 25 years, focusing on E-Learning, Multimedia, and Game Development, as well as conducting research in these areas. A pioneer in applying artificial intelligence to the arts, Tem has been an advocate and consultant in educational technology since 1994. His recent work includes keynote presentations at the 2024  AI for All Open Education Summit  in Nashville, TN, and the  100th Annual Meeting of the National Association of Schools of Music , where he showcased AI’s creative potential in music and education. His teaching blends storytelling, technology, and artistic exploration, preparing students to navigate the future of music with both innovation and imagination.
